Enables the undervoltage control of the intermediate
DC link.
If the DC voltage drops due to input power cut off, the
undervoltage controller will automatically decrease the
motor torque in order to keep the voltage above the
lower limit. By decreasing the motor torque, the inertia
of the load will cause regeneration back to the drive,
keeping the DC link charged and preventing an
undervoltage trip until the motor coasts to a stop. This
will act as a power-loss ride-through functionality in
systems with high inertia, such as a centrifuge or a fan.
